Research Scientist Jobs in Mountain View: Frequently Asked Questions
How do I get a research scientist job in Mountain View?
Focus your search on the technology companies clustered in North Bayshore, the life sciences firms near Moffett Field, and the semiconductor and AI labs concentrated along the US-101 corridor. Candidates with hands-on experience in machine learning, materials science, or computational biology stand out most in Mountain View's market. Publishing peer-reviewed work, contributing to open-source research projects, and building connections through local IEEE and ACM chapter events all sharpen your edge with Mountain View hiring teams.

Are there remote research scientist jobs in Mountain View?
Yes, though availability depends heavily on the role. Hands-on lab work, hardware prototyping, and experimental research require on-site presence, while computational research, data analysis, and modeling work is often remote-eligible. About 18% of research scientist openings tied to Mountain View are remote or hybrid as of August 2026, with the remote share concentrated in AI, software-driven research, and data science specializations.
How can I get a research scientist job in Mountain View with little or no experience?
The most realistic entry path in Mountain View is landing a research associate or junior scientist role at one of the city's many AI or climate technology startups, which hire earlier-career candidates more readily than larger labs. Internships at NASA Ames Research Center, which sits adjacent to Mountain View in Moffett Field, provide federally backed research experience that carries significant weight locally. Building a portfolio of published work or reproducible research on public datasets also helps candidates break in with Mountain View's data-intensive employers.
